Photo of aleigator
Reviewed by aleigator from Germany

4.07/5  rDev +8.8%
look: 4.25 | smell: 3.5 | taste: 4.25 | feel: 4.25 | overall: 4.25
Pours a clouded amber color with a foamy, big and stable head.

Smells of green peas, old basement, softer, fresh cut grass and a whiff of dried garden herbs among fresh baked whole grain bread.

Has a supersoft, smooth mouthfeel with a finely nuanced, lively carbonation, which turns effervescent during the finish without distracting from the beers light and incredibly well balanced body.

Tastes of white bread dough, wrapped in wild honey, with an additional toffee note to it, getting balanced by the beer‘s world class mouthfeel, producing a lasting smoothness, which mellows the whole flavor profile. This leads to an unforseen complexity in which light nuances blend in marvelously well, especially soft straw, potatoe dumplings and a well accentuated hop nuance, with a dried herbs profile. Finishes lively, with a light rock sugar infusion adding to the soft grain foundation of the beer, which manages to feature the most pleasant hop dryness, creating a very well made aftertaste.

This got to be one of the best representations of the style, with an amazingly smooth mouthfeel, from which all flavors benefit tremendously. It drinks incredibly easy, with a flavor profile which sticks, due to its simplistic but well working set up.

Photo of Martine
Reviewed by Martine from England

4.09/5  rDev +9.4%
look: 3.75 | smell: 4 | taste: 4.25 | feel: 4 | overall: 4
Half litre bottle poured into a tulip glass.

A: Pours smooth hazy amber-orange to toffee colour, small white head which fades quickly.

S: Strong toffee and caramel notes. Bread, cream, citrus and brown sugar.

T: Initial sweet malts, earth, wheat and milk comes through, fading seamlessly to bittersweet notes and cooked apple finish. A wonderful transition.

M: Very light, clean and neat. Moderate carbonation, very crisp.

O: A very nice crafted Keller, well balanced and highly drinkable.
